ClearGuard HD caps are simple to use, highly effective and are the first and only device for sale designed to kill infection-causing bacteria inside a hemodialysis catheter hub. Designed to kill microorganisms, not intended to be used for treatment of existing infections.
Clinically proven to reduce the rate of CLABSIs in hemodialysis catheter patients
Multiple large, prospective, cluster-randomized multicenter open-label trials demonstrated a significant reduction in the rate of positive blood cultures (PBCs) and CLABSIs using ClearGuard HD caps vs. control groups.
Catheter infections are frequent, costly, and deadly
- Catheters cause 70% of vascular access-related BSIs, and central venous catheters are used in only 19% of all dialysis procedures in the United States.
- Central line-associated bloodstream infections (CLABSIs) are a leading cause of hospitalizations and the second leading cause of death in hemodialysis patients.
- CLABSIs are very expensive, with an estimated increase in healthcare costs of approximately $27,232-$68,983, with an average of $48,108 per infection.
Reduce hemodialysis catheter infections with a simple, intuitive design
The ClearGuard HD cap features a rod that extends into the hemodialysis catheter hub. The rod and cap threads are coated with chlorhexidine, a well-known broad-spectrum antimicrobial agent.
- When the ClearGuard HD cap is inserted into a liquid-filled catheter, chlorhexidine elutes from the rod into the catheter lock solution.
- The chlorhexidine coating dissolves to kill microorganisms on the inside and outside of the catheter hub.
- The existing catheter clamp holds the antimicrobial agent inside the catheter hub between treatments.
- ClearGuard HD caps are used in place of a standard cap or connector.
- Designed to meet your needs, ClearGuard HD caps can be used with heparin, citrate, and saline solutions.
